Can villagers sell bamboo?
Although wandering traders sell most plants, none of them sell bamboo. This issue has been in the game since the addition of wandering traders and can also be seen in the Bedrock Edition of Minecraft.

Harvesting bamboo is the initial stage in the production of bamboo products. Although bamboo may be harvested year-round, the dry season, when the sap level is lowest, is the optimal time to do it. The bamboo is split into strips after being chopped into the desired lengths. The items made from these strips can subsequently be woven or tied together.

Customers are switching from conventional materials like wood and plastic to sustainable alternatives as they grow more ecologically concerned. Bamboo is a desirable option since it grows quickly and is renewable. Bamboo items also have a distinctive visual appeal and are long-lasting.

Although bamboo is primarily farmed in Asia, there are bamboo farms in the United States as well. These farms are often found in southern areas because the weather there is better for growing bamboo. In addition to offering a nearby source of bamboo, these farms also help the local economy and produce jobs.
